How Many Miles Do You Get per Flight?

Flying is one of the most efficient and convenient ways to travel long distances. Whether you’re planning a vacation or a business trip, understanding how many miles you can accumulate per flight is essential, especially if you’re a frequent flyer or a member of a loyalty program. In this article, we’ll explore how many miles you can typically earn per flight and answer some common questions related to this topic.

On average, the number of miles you earn per flight is determined by the distance traveled, the fare class, and your airline’s frequent flyer program. Different airlines have different mileage programs, so it’s important to familiarize yourself with the specific terms and conditions of your preferred airline. However, to give you a general idea, let’s take a look at how miles are typically calculated.

Firstly, the distance traveled plays a significant role in determining the number of miles you earn. Most airlines use the concept of “flight segments” to measure the distance. A flight segment is defined as a one-way trip between two airports, regardless of layovers or connections. The longer the distance of your flight, the more miles you will earn.

Secondly, the fare class you book also affects the number of miles earned. Airlines usually have different fare classes like economy, premium economy, business, and first class. Each fare class has a specific earning rate, with first class generally offering the highest mileage accrual. Upgrading your ticket to a higher fare class may result in earning more miles per flight.

Lastly, your airline’s frequent flyer program determines the specific miles you will earn. Most airlines have their own loyalty programs that allow you to accumulate miles, which can later be redeemed for various benefits such as free flights, upgrades, or access to airport lounges. In these programs, miles are typically awarded based on a percentage of the flight distance and fare class.

Now, let’s address some common questions related to earning miles per flight:

1. How do I know how many miles I’ve earned on a flight?
– You can check your miles earned by logging into your frequent flyer account on the airline’s website or contacting their customer service.

2. Do all flights earn the same number of miles?
– No, the number of miles earned varies depending on factors like distance, fare class, and airline loyalty program.

3. Can I earn miles on discounted or promotional fares?
– Yes, most airlines allow you to earn miles on discounted or promotional fares, but the earning rate might be lower than regular fares.

4. Do I earn miles for connecting flights?
– Yes, you earn miles for each flight segment, including connecting flights.

5. Can I earn miles on codeshare flights?
– Yes, you can earn miles on codeshare flights if the operating carrier is a member of your airline’s frequent flyer program.

6. Can I earn miles on award or free flights?
– No, award or free flights usually don’t earn miles.

7. Can I earn miles for flights taken in the past?
– Typically, miles can only be earned for flights taken after enrolling in the frequent flyer program.

8. Do all airlines have frequent flyer programs?
– Most major airlines have frequent flyer programs, but some low-cost carriers may not offer such programs.

9. Can I earn miles on flights booked through third-party websites?
– It depends on the airline’s policy. Some airlines award miles for flights booked through third-party websites, while others don’t.

10. Do miles expire?
– Miles usually have an expiration date, but this varies depending on the airline and loyalty program. Some programs offer lifetime miles.

11. Can I transfer miles to another person?
– Some airlines allow you to transfer miles to another person, but it often comes with a fee.

12. Can I earn miles on flights operated by partner airlines?
– Yes, many airlines have partnerships with other carriers, allowing you to earn miles on their flights as well.

13. Can I earn miles for flights on private jets?
– Typically, miles can only be earned for commercial flights operated by participating airlines.
